Why hold a leadership training course on a sailing boat?

Leadership skills cannot be developed solely in the seminar room. On a sailing boat, real-life situations arise in which clear communication, responsibility and joint decision-making are immediately required.

Experiencing one’s own leadership behaviour in specific situations

Communicate clearly and provide guidance

Making decisions and taking responsibility

Reflecting on experiences and applying them to day-to-day management

What to expect at SÄIL

During the leadership training, participants take on various tasks on board, make decisions and coordinate their efforts as a crew. Sailing creates real-life situations in which participants can clearly see and directly experience their own leadership behaviour.

The experiences on board are reviewed together and linked to day-to-day management. We tailor the content and focus in advance to suit the participants and the company’s objectives. No sailing experience is required.

This is how a sailing boat becomes a learning environment for leadership

Conditions on a sailing boat are constantly changing. Course, wind and tasks require clear decisions, clear communication and good coordination within the crew. Leadership is therefore not discussed in theoretical terms, but experienced in real-life situations.

The participants take on different roles and responsibilities on board. This highlights how they provide guidance, communicate decisions and involve others in collective action.

In the subsequent reflections, participants evaluate their experiences and relate them to their own day-to-day leadership practice. This leads to concrete insights and starting points for personal development.
